AUSTRALIAN RACING
ACCEPTANCES FOR V.R.C. MEETING United Press Association—By Electric Telegraph—Copyright (Received March 5, 5.5 p.m.) MELBOURNE, March 5. New Zealand acceptors for Flemington to-morrow are:— Leonard Stakes: Namakia. Lloyd Stakes: Gold Rod, Prince Quex, Gay Blonde. Carmichael Stakes: Royal Quex Farewell Handicap: Country Party. The steeplechaser, Bonnie Rollox, which is engaged to-morrow, has been sold to T. R. George, of New Zealand. Jockey Suspended. E. Preston has been suspended for three months for interference by Prince Quex with Humorist : t the Flemington meeting. Cuddle’s Training Work. Greenhorn is to be schooled over hurdles. Cuddle galloped six furlongs on the tan in lmin 18sec to-day. M. McCarten will ride Aurie’s Star, Gold Rod and Cuddle at Flemington to-morrow. LOUD APPLAUSE DESTROYED United Press Association —By Electric Telegraph —Copyright • Received March 5, 11.5 p.m) MELBOURNE, March 5. The former New Zealand horse Loud Applause, which was recently purchased for India, was so severely injured en route to Madras that he had to be destroyed. The other horses accompanying Loud Applause were not injured.
